Understanding Cone Crushers

How It Works

A cone crusher is designed to reduce the size of materials by compressing them between an eccentrically gyrating spindle and a concave hopper. As the material enters the crusher, it is captured and compressed between the concave and the mantle. The gyrating motion of the spindle ensures that material is subjected to consistent pressure and impact, leading to its reduction into smaller, more manageable pieces.

Components of a Cone Crusher

  1. Feed Hopper: Where raw material is loaded.
  2. Concave and Mantle: The crushing surfaces that compress the material.
  3. Spindle: The gyrating part that moves the mantle.
  4. Motor: Powers the system and provides the necessary force to crush material.
  5. Adjustment Device: Allows for the setting of the crusher to dictate the size of the end product.

The Role of Cone Crushers in Industries

Mining and Quarrying

Cone crushers are a staple in mining and quarrying operations due to their ability to crush hard, abrasive rocks efficiently. They are designed to provide high throughput and minimal downtime, essential for the high-demand nature of these sectors.

Construction and Aggregates

In the construction industry, cone crushers play a crucial role in the production of aggregate. They produce aggregates of various sizes, which are then used in buildings, roads, and other infrastructure projects. Their ability to produce uniform particle shapes also enhances the structural integrity of concrete and asphalt.

Recycling Operations

In recycling, cone crushers help in reducing materials such as concrete, asphalt, and glass to smaller sizes for further processing. This not only aids in waste management but also promotes the reuse of materials, contributing to environmental sustainability.

Advantages of Using Cone Crushers

  1. Efficient Crushing: Designed to reduce the size of materials quickly and efficiently, saving time and resources.
  2. Versatility: Can handle a variety of materials, including hard and abrasive rocks, making it suitable for multiple applications.
  3. Adjustable Settings: Feature adjustable settings that allow operators to dictate the size and shape of the final product.
  4. Durability: Built to withstand heavy-duty operations, providing longevity and reliability in demanding environments.
  5. Cost-Effective: With proper maintenance, cone crushers can be a cost-effective solution to crushing needs, minimizing the total cost of operation.

Key Considerations for Optimal Performance

  1. Regular Maintenance: Ensures the machinery runs smoothly and efficiently, preventing unforeseen downtimes.
  2. Correct Feed Size: Feeding material that is too large or small can affect performance. Always adhere to the manufacturer's guidelines.
  3. Material Hardness: Match the crusher to the hardness of the material to maximize efficiency.
  4. Operating Conditions: Consider environmental and operational factors such as moisture, temperature, and altitude to ensure optimal performance.
